Regus offers flexible, high-quality and relatively inexpensive office space in a number of major cities across the world. This can be useful for start ups or larger companies who need flexible office space for traveling or satellite employees.

Hi Robert,
I am sorry to hear of your dissatisfaction.
The centre does not close at 3:30pm; the main entrance is shut at 3:30pm but after this time there is a security guard available to let in guests and receive packages. All current customers are aware of this and it is explained to all new ones before an agreement is signed. I am sorry if you were unaware of it.
The local manager contacted you about the packages and has requested information regarding the delivery company who signed for the package, and any confirmations you received from the mail carrier. If you haven’t already done so, please do reply so he can investigate.
Microwaves are not permitted in this location for health and safety and smell reasons.
This is not a residential building and does not work as such. We invoice a month in advance and not “first and last”. You signed an agreement for $644.34 per month before tax which is $728.10 after tax. This is specified on your invoices.
You have been invoiced the retainer, the activation fee and the office from 1 August to 30 September (not “4 months in advance”).
The local manager has already been in touch and is happy to answer any further questions you have.

Hi Mark,
I’m sorry if your renewal came as a surprise to you.
We take renewals very seriously and ensure that the process, which is very simple, is communicated to customers upfront.
Prior to any renewal, our customers receive courtesy email reminders. These emails include detailed information on prices, terms and the option of ending the agreement if you no longer require our services.
They were sent to the email address we have on file, which you can review and amend at any time by logging in to your online account.
We apologise if for any reason you didn’t receive these reminders. This could be due to your account details needing to be updated. Please log on to your online account and check that your phone number and email address are correct.
It is also worth checking that our emails are not landing in your spam folder.
Once your agreement with us has been renewed, we’ll confirm it via email.
You can check these emails in the Account > Documents section of your online account.

Hello Greg,
I apologise if you are not completely satisfied with the service.
We provide our restoration service for all customers to save time and money, along with the frustration of dealing with multiple outside vendors such as IT & phone technicians. When you moved into your office, we ensured it was all in working order and ready for use. We do the same with each customer and this service is part of your agreement.
We reserve the right to charge additional reasonable fees for any repairs needed above and beyond normal
Wear and tear.
We fully understand the importance of receiving your refund promptly and have taken measures to make the process as smooth as possible for customers. Requesting your refund is easy. You should log into your online account (i.e., myregus.com), select Account > Product and services > End Agreement, where a specific section for refund request is available. We will then confirm your payment date and amount.
You should receive your refund within 30 days after your end date. It’s an automated process. However, we ask you to go through some security steps as part of our fraud-prevention policy.
